In this position, you will be a pivotal in a lean resource management team aiding to the success of the organisation. Working closely with the CFO, Revenue Leads and CS leads coordinating and optimising resourcing of consultants, you will have a huge impact on the way the organisation is run day to day.
The role is based in Central London with a hybrid working approach and will initially be a 12-month fixed term contract (FTC) with the possibility of temp to perm for high performers.
Responsibilities:
- Running twice weekly resourcing sessions
- Coordinating and leading monthly workforce planning sessions (operational and
strategic)
- Optimising resourcing to help match supply with demand across portfolio teams,
helping opportunity owners to match capability and experience needs with the
available Consultancies workforce
- Driving system data to be accurate in support of improved decision making and
adherence to internal processes
- Build relationships with key stakeholders across the business
- Ensure weekly timesheets are accurate and submitted on time, in support of key
operational and financial processes
- Generate and build system reports as required
Professional Experience:
- Previous experience leading resource management within a consulting business of
150+ heads(essential),
- Experience of workforce planning processes within a consulting business
